Louise A. Gamache 1920 - 2012 SOUTH HADLEY - Louise A. (LeBlanc) Gamache, 92 passed into eternal life on Monday, September 17, 2012 at Cooley Dickinson Hospital, Northampton surrounded by her family. She was born in Holyoke in 1920 and lived most of her life in South Hadley, MA. Louise was employed for over 40 years at National Blank Book in Holyoke until her retirement in 1982. She was an avid New England Patriots fan, enjoyed bowling, singing and playing cards but most of all; she loved spending time and traveling with her family. She was the beloved wife of Eugene A. Gamache who predeceased her in 1972 and the daughter of the late Ruby ( Savage) LeBlanc and Leo H. LeBlanc. She is survived by her beloved daughters, Ann M. Perrault and son-in-law, Ronald C. Perrault of Northampton and Diane L. Guyer and son-in-law Edward J. Guyer of East Longmeadow. She also leaves her beloved grandchildren, Kim M. Thomann and husband Gary L. Thomann of Hadley, Michelle D. Otis and husband Jeffrey C. Otis of Easthampton, Jennifer A. Glenowicz of Conway, Scott E. Guyer of West Springfield, and Laura-Beth L. Olson and husband Christopher S. Olson of Suffield, CT. She leaves 8 great-grandchildren whom she cherished and loved.
